Cicor Technologies  (LTS:0QPR) Net Margin % Explanation

Although Net Income and Earnings-per-Share (EPS) are the most widely used parameter in measuring a company's profitability and valuation, it is the least reliable. The reason is that reported earnings can be manipulated easily by adjusting any numbers such as Depreciation, Depletion and Amotorization and non-recurring items.

But the long term trend of the net margin is a good indicator of the competitiveness and health of the business.

Cicor Technologies Net Margin % Calculation

Net margin - also known as net profit margin is the ratio of Net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Cicor Technologies's Net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Net Margin=Net Income (A: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)
=16.911/616.499
=2.74 %

Cicor Technologies's Net Margin for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Net Margin=Net Income (Q: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=8.433/335.754
=2.51 %

Cicor Technologies Business Description

Address c/o Cicor Management AG, Gebenloostrasse 15, Bronschhofen, CHE, 9552
Cicor Technologies Ltd is engaged in the manufacturing of printed circuit boards, high-density interconnect, thin and thick film, radio frequency boards, quick turn prototypes, micro-assembly, packaging, and outsourcing of electronic modules and component groups. The company's products are used by medical technology, automotive, semiconductor, aerospace and defense, telecommunications, and watch industries. The business operates through segments are Electronic Manufacturing Services (EMS), and Advanced Substrates (AS). The Electronic Manufacturing Services segment generates maximum revenue for the company. The solutions provided by the company are: Engineering Services; Electronic Manufacturing Services; Precision Plastics; and Advanced PCBs and Substrates.
